to break time
a. a law, commandment, rule, requirement; a thing sanctified by law or ordinance, as the Sabbath, the king's peace, a sanctuary. †to break time (Music): to fail to keep time.

OE Daniel 298 We ðæs lifgende worhton on worulde, eac ðon wom dyde user yldran; for oferhygdum bræcon bebodo burhsittende, had oferhogedon halgan lifes.
1023 Chart. Canute in Cod. Dipl. IV. 24 Gif ænig is ðæt gewilnað to brekenne..ðas ure gefæstnunge.
c1175 Lamb. Hom. 79 He..brec cristes heste.
c1200 Trin. Coll. Hom. 179 Þat..brecð grið þar he hit healde sholde.
c1375 Eng. Wycliffite Serm. in Sel. Wks. II. 95 He brac þe Sabot.
1377 W. Langland Piers Plowman B. ii. 82 Unboxome and bolde to breke þe ten hestes.
a1400 (a1325) Cursor Mundi (Vesp.) l. 13808 Þou carl, qui brekes þou vr lau.
a1400 (a1325) Cursor Mundi (Vesp.) l. 11992 Hu iesus brickes vr halidai.
1591 E. Spenser Virgil's Gnat in Complaints sig. K Cruell Orpheus..Seeking to kisse her, brok'st the Gods decree.
1597 W. Shakespeare Richard II v. v. 43 Keepe time, how sowre sweete Musicke is When time is broke, and no proportion kept. View more context for this quotation
1668 A. Marvell Let. 9 May in Poems & Lett. (1971) II. 75 We had broke no privilege of the Lords.
1678 S. Butler Hudibras: Third Pt. iii. iii. 228 [He] Ingag'd the Constable to cease All those, that would not break the Peace.
1771 ‘Junius’ Stat Nominis Umbra (1772) II. liv. 233 The laws have..been shamefully broken.
1850 W. M. Thackeray Pendennis II. xxiii. 231 As refined as Mrs. Bull, who breaks the King's English.
